The annual accounts (art. 958 CO) consist of the balance sheet, the income statement and the notes; they must be drawn up within six months of the year-end so the general meeting can approve them. A delay here cascades into the tax return and the final social insurance settlements.
Year-end closing: how the mechanics work
Depreciation follows rates accepted by tax practice (property, machinery, IT): staying within those ranges avoids reassessments. Exceeding them is justified — and documented, in Lavertezzo as anywhere.
A well-ordered closing file speeds everything up: bank statements at the closing date, a signed inventory, final AHV/LPP/accident settlements, new or amended contracts, and support for the accruals. Financial dashboard in Lavertezzo then finishes in days, not weeks.
Digitalising financial dashboard: what actually works
A serious accounting document archive links every record to its entry, timestamps versions and logs access — exactly what Swiss bookkeeping regulation expects from probative electronic retention. Chronological filing by financial year becomes an automatic by-product.
Migrate in stages: supplier invoices first (high volume, immediate gain), then receivables with the QR-bill, finally payroll and the closing. At each stage, comparing one month before/after is enough to prove the gain — no theoretical promises needed.

Frequently asked questions
When is entry in the commercial register mandatory?
A Sàrl and an SA only come into existence with their registration. A sole proprietorship must register from CHF 100,000 of annual revenue; below that, registration stays voluntary but adds credibility and protects the business name. Registration goes through the canton's commercial register office — for Lavertezzo too.

What are the legal obligations for financial dashboard in Switzerland?
The foundation is the Code of Obligations: proper bookkeeping (art. 957a CO), annual accounts (balance sheet, income statement, notes) and 10-year retention of books and records (art. 958f CO). VAT applies from CHF 100,000 of turnover, and social insurance settlements from the first employee. Nothing is different in Lavertezzo: federal law applies.
